What kind of training is required to operate a forklift?
You are required to have a valid state driver’s license as well as on-the-job operator training to operate a forklift. In addition, OSHA (Occupational Safety and Health Administration) requires that each forklift operator completes forklift safety training. This training insures that each operator can drive a forklift in a safe manner that will not endanger co-workers or company property. OSHA will conduct periodic surprise inspections and penalties for non-compliance can range up to $7,000. For more information, visit the OSHA website at www.osha.gov.
